SX1239/40/42 Cost-effective, ultra low power, one-way RF

Semtech SX1240 and SX1242
click to enlarge

Semtech has launched a new “power-and-go” radio frequency (RF) platform that replaces IR (infrared) and RF discrete designs with an integrated, easy-to-use, low-power, cost-effective radio solution for one-way remote keyless entry (RKE) and remote control products in consumer, home/building automation, as well as active RFID applications, such as shipment and asset tracking systems, patient monitoring systems and social alarms. The “power-and-go” RF platform makes it easy to design and replace IR and RF discrete designs, working with coin-cell battery chemistries and energy harvesters due to the ultra low power consumption.

The SX1239 is a highly integrated RF receiver operates on the 433, 868 and 915 MHz license-free ISM frequency bands. Its highly integrated architecture allows for a minimum of external components whilst maintaining maximum design flexibility. All major RF communication parameters are programmable and most of them can be dynamically set. The SX1239 offers the unique advantage of programmable narrow-band and wide-band communication modes without the need to modify external components. The SX1239 is optimized for low power consumption while offering high sensitivity and channelized operation. TrueRF™ technology enables a lowcost external component count (elimination of the SAW filter) whilst still satisfying ETSI and FCC regulations.

The SX1240 is an ultra-low-cost, fully integrated FSK or OOK compatible transmitter suitable for operation in the 418, 434 and 868 MHz licence free ISM bands. For applications where economy is paramount, the SX1240 may be used without the requirement for configuration via an MCU. The transmitter is configured for default operation at a frequency of 433.92 MHz or 868.3 MHz. However, in conjunction with a microcontroller the communication link
parameters may be re-configured. Including, output power, modulation format and operating channel. The SX1240 offers integrated radio performance with cost efficiency and is suited for worldwide operations in particular Europe (ETSI EN 300-220-1) and North America (FCC part 15.231).

The SX1242 is an ultra-low-cost, fully integrated standalone OOK transmitter suitable for operation at 344.940 MHz. The SX1242 offers integrated radio performance with cost efficiency and is suited for operation in North America (FCC part 15.231).

Features

SX1239

  • High Sensitivity: down to -120 dBm at 1.2 kbps
  • High Selectivity: 16-tap FIR Channel Filter
  • Bullet-proof front end: IIP3 = -18 dBm, IIP2 = +35 dBm, 80 dB Blocking Immunity, no Image Frequency response
  • Low current: Rx = 16 mA, 100nA register retention
  • Constant RF performance over voltage range of chip
  • FSK Bit rates up to 300 kb/s
  • Fully integrated synthesizer with a resolution of 61 Hz
  • FSK, GFSK, MSK, GMSK and OOK demodulation
  • Built-in Bit Synchronizer performing Clock Recovery
  • Incoming Sync Word Recognition
  • 115 dB+ Dynamic Range RSSI
  • Automatic RF Sense with ultra-fast AFC
  • Packet engine with CRC, AES-128 encryption and 66-byte FIFO
  • Built-in temperature sensor and Low Battery indicator


SX1240

  • +10 dBm or 0 dBm Configurable output power
  • Bit rates up to 100 kbps
  • FSK and OOK modulation
  • 2 Preconfigured Modes for Operation without MCU 433.92 MHz OOK & 868.3 MHz FSK
  • 1.8 to 3.7 V supply range
  • Low BOM Fully Integrated Tx
  • 8 Selectable Centre Frequencies
  • Programmable Frequency Tuning of low cost XTAL


SX1242

  • +12 dBm Output Power
  • 344.940 MHz Operation
  • OOK Bit Rates up to 10 kbps
  • Pre-Configured Modes for Operation without MCU
  • 1.8 to 3.7 V Supply Range
  • Low BOM Fully Integrated TX
